Sdílet prostřednictvím


NerTrainer.NerOptions Třída

Definice

public class NerTrainer.NerOptions : Microsoft.ML.TorchSharp.NasBert.NasBertTrainer.NasBertOptions
type NerTrainer.NerOptions = class
    inherit NasBertTrainer.NasBertOptions
Public Class NerTrainer.NerOptions
Inherits NasBertTrainer.NasBertOptions
Dědičnost

Konstruktory

NerTrainer.NerOptions()

Pole

ActivationDropout

Míra výpadků po aktivaci funkcí ve vrstvách FFN Mělo by být v rozsahu [0, 1).

(Zděděno od NasBertTrainer.NasBertOptions)
AdamBetas

Beta verze pro Optimalizátor Adam.

(Zděděno od NasBertTrainer.NasBertOptions)
AdamEps

Epsilon for Adam optimizer.

(Zděděno od NasBertTrainer.NasBertOptions)
AttentionDropout

Míra poklesu pro hmotnosti pozornosti. Mělo by být v rozsahu [0, 1).

(Zděděno od NasBertTrainer.NasBertOptions)
BatchSize

Počet ukázek, které se mají použít pro minidávkové trénování

(Zděděno od TorchSharpBaseTrainer.Options)
ClipNorm

Prahová hodnota pro oříznutí přechodů. Měla by být v rozsahu [0, +Inf). 0 znamená nepřistřihovnout normu.

(Zděděno od NasBertTrainer.NasBertOptions)
Dropout

Míra výpadků v obecných situacích Mělo by být v rozsahu [0, 1).

(Zděděno od NasBertTrainer.NasBertOptions)
DynamicDropout

Jestli se má použít dynamický rozevírací seznam.

(Zděděno od NasBertTrainer.NasBertOptions)
EncoderNormalizeBefore

Zda se má použít normalizace vrstev před každým blokem kodéru.

(Zděděno od NasBertTrainer.NasBertOptions)
FinalLearningRateRatio

Konečná rychlost učení plánovače polynomického rozpadu.

(Zděděno od TorchSharpBaseTrainer.Options)
FreezeEncoder

Zda se mají ukotvit parametry kodéru.

(Zděděno od NasBertTrainer.NasBertOptions)
FreezeTransfer

Zda se mají ukotvit parametry modulu přenosu.

(Zděděno od NasBertTrainer.NasBertOptions)
LabelColumnName

Název sloupce popisku

(Zděděno od TorchSharpBaseTrainer.Options)
LayerNormTraining

Jestli se mají trénovat normové parametry vrstvy.

(Zděděno od NasBertTrainer.NasBertOptions)
LearningRate

Rychlost učení pro první N epochy; všechny epochy >N pomocí LR_N. Poznámka: To může být interpretováno odlišně v závislosti na plánovači.

(Zděděno od NasBertTrainer.NasBertOptions)
MaxEpoch

Pokud dosáhnete tohoto počtu epoch, zastavte trénování.

(Zděděno od TorchSharpBaseTrainer.Options)
PoolerDropout

Míra výpadků ve vrstvách sdružování maskovaných jazykových modelů. Mělo by být v rozsahu [0, 1).

(Zděděno od NasBertTrainer.NasBertOptions)
PredictionColumnName

Název sloupce Prediction (Predikce).

(Zděděno od TorchSharpBaseTrainer.Options)
ScoreColumnName

Název sloupce Skóre.

(Zděděno od TorchSharpBaseTrainer.Options)
Sentence1ColumnName

Sloupec první věty.

(Zděděno od NasBertTrainer.NasBertOptions)
Sentence2ColumnName

Sloupec druhé věty.

(Zděděno od NasBertTrainer.NasBertOptions)
StartLearningRateRatio

Počáteční rychlost učení plánovače polynomického rozpadu.

(Zděděno od TorchSharpBaseTrainer.Options)
TaskType

Typ úlohy, který souvisí s hlavou modelu.

(Zděděno od NasBertTrainer.NasBertOptions)
ValidationSet

Ověřovací sada používaná při trénování ke zlepšení kvality modelu.

(Zděděno od TorchSharpBaseTrainer.Options)
WarmupRatio

Podíl zahřívacího kroku pro plánovače polynomického rozpadu.

(Zděděno od NasBertTrainer.NasBertOptions)
WeightDecay

Koefektivita rozpadu hmotnosti. Měla by být v rozsahu [0, +Inf).

(Zděděno od TorchSharpBaseTrainer.Options)

Platí pro